Almost every single person who’s looking to ship a car wants to know what’s the cheapest way to ship a car across country?

Funny enough, I was always so against choosing a company based on the lowest price because well, you usually get what you pay for.

But not just that. I know that carriers want the highest paying vehicles so those are the ones that move the fastest.

A lot of people wonder why their car is sitting for weeks but truth be told,

if your car isn’t priced right it won’t move.

Simple mathematics.
